Noté 1 sur 5 étoiles

I ordered a Resume+LinkedProfile for…

I ordered a Resume+LinkedProfile for 276 $.
My input was a 14 pages detailed CV of myself and my LinkedIn URL.
They asigned their best writers to it (as they stated) and this is what I got (after they failed to upload the documents to share with me initially):
- a to a 6 pages reduced CV (50% by optimizing the format) but no resume. Actually the writer was not aware of my order.
- a LinkedIn profile draft which was very much the same 6 pager CV, split into LinkedIn sections.
Conclusion: Do not work with them and pay any money. They sell high class service and deliver crap to put it in clear words.

Noté 1 sur 5 étoiles

DO NOT USE SKILLROADS. THEY WILL STEAL YOUR MONEY AND WASTE YOUR TIME

DO NOT USE SKILLROADS. THEY WILL STEAL YOUR MONEY AND WASTE YOUR TIME. I’ll start off by saying that. This is definitely the worst part about trying companies you’ve never heard of before. You not only lose the time you gave to get the service done. You also lose the time you have to give to fix whatever the problem is and send out the review. I hope this keeps you all from wasting the same money and time I did. I was looking for a simple resume update. I have over 10 YOE so my resume is pretty full. I’ve worked in finance, but I want to move to tech so I just needed to reword some of my experience. Even in finance it’s all project management so figured this would be easy (which it was when I used someone other than Skillroads). I have more than enough content to chose from so I expected this to really be word alignment to the job description I provided. Rather than going with a well-known company I decided to review some ratings and give someone new (Skillroads) a try. That was a mistake. At this point I actually question whether any of those ratings are accurate. They don’t live up to the service delivery or the refund policy. I purchased a service that was supposed to be “Resume Editing” that was to be delivered in 3 days. As I said before I have good content to start from. I just needed some retooling of the bullets points and format. After I purchased the service, I had to reach out to customer service so they could have the writer contact me after he/she was assigned. I’m pretty sure it should have been the other way around. Throughout the process the writer only reached out to me once and that was to ask for an extension on the time. Pretty easy to see why this doesn’t work folks. I can you write about me if you never talk to me. I felt then it was going to be a failure, but I gave whoever this person was the benefit of the doubt. My “new resume” gets delivered and it looks like a middle school child wrote it. The formatting was horrible, there were typos and with the few edits made the person turned my previous bullet points into things that didn’t even make sense. I ran the resume through another grading system and it received a lower grade than my original one. I’m not big on making a fuss so I simply ask for a refund. They tried and failed. It’s only right to issue a refund. They offer me a rewrite with a “Senior Writer” which I decline because now you’ve confirmed that my first version was written by who knows that wasn’t even qualified. They come back and offer me a 50% refund and tell me that what I have is a “good draft” to start from moving forward. I didn’t pay for a draft and I didn’t pay for 50% product completion. My actual resume is the good draft. What they gave me is trash. I needed the resume for that delivery date to give to a recruiter at a top tech company. Like I said I thought this would be easy. I ended up finding a recruiter on LinkedIn who helped me make edits so I could get it done by end of day to send over. This company is a joke and will do nothing, but lie and give you trash product. In addition to the fact that I’ll never use them again, they’ve only cemented why I don’t try new companies. They owe me a full refund for contract breach and non-delivery of product. Don’t let them steal your money and waste your time too.
